Garlic Bread Grilled Cheese

Who doesn’t love a classic grilled cheese sandwich with a flavorful twist? This Garlic Bread Grilled Cheese recipe is sure to be a hit with your taste buds!

Ingredients:

  • 2 slices of garlic bread
  • 2 slices of cheddar cheese
  • 1 tablespoon of butter

Instructions:

  • Heat a pan over medium heat.
  • Butter one side of each slice of garlic bread.
  • Place one slice of bread, buttered side down, in the pan.
  • Add the cheddar cheese slices on top of the bread.
  • Place the second slice of bread on top, buttered side up.
  • Cook for 2-3 minutes on each side, until the bread is golden brown and the cheese is melted.
  • Serve hot and enjoy!

Helpful tips:

  • Try adding a sprinkle of garlic powder or fresh herbs for extra flavor.
  • Use a combination of cheeses like mozzarella and parmesan for a more complex taste.
  • Toast the garlic bread before assembling the sandwich for a crunchier texture.
  • Serve the grilled cheese with a side of marinara sauce for a twist on a classic pairing.

Expert Secrets:

  • Grate the cheddar cheese for quicker melting and better distribution.
  • Brush the garlic bread with olive oil for a richer flavor.
  • Add a pinch of red pepper flakes for a spicy kick.
  • Cut the grilled cheese into bite-sized pieces for a fun appetizer at parties.
